Subject: DR Drill Findings — Session-Token Refresh Bug

During Thursday's disaster-recovery drill on the Wrenfold staging cluster, the session-token refresh path failed again: tokens expired mid-failover and clients were not re-issued credentials. I've attached my proposed patch for the refresh scheduler and would appreciate a careful review of the retry-window logic before Monday. To reproduce the failure, you'll need the drill vault; it opens with the passphrase below.

vault phrase of yaguf-hahaf = druath-holix

Hi team,

Before I hand off the 3.2 release, please note the humidity sensor drift reported on Verdana controllers in the Elmbrook trial site. Drift exceeds 4% after roughly ten days of continuous operation; firmware 3.2.1 adds an automatic recalibration cycle every 72 hours. Support should advise growers to install 3.2.1 and trigger a manual recalibration once. The hotfix bundle must be verified before distribution, so I'm including the signing key used for the 3.2.1 packages below.

release key, fahof-yagap: bky3_m5d

Q: How do visitors get into the prototype workshop?

A: They don't — workshop access is staff-only at Ferndale House. Escort visitors to the viewing window on Level 1 instead. Staff needing entry must have completed the Torbay Systems safety briefing; check the green sticker on their badge. If their badge doesn't scan, call the workshop lead rather than letting them tailgate. For after-hours access requests, use the door code below.

turnstile pass: bdg-QU-7

// STALE_BRANCH_TTL_DAYS controls how long the Tidyvine cleanup bot
// waits before flagging an inactive branch for archival. Plugin authors
// should not override this per-repo; instead, register an exemption via
// the hooks API so the bot's audit log stays consistent. Changing this
// value invalidates cached sweep schedules, so coordinate with the
// Tidyvine maintainers first. The build this constant shipped in is
// identified by the token below.

session token of kahag-bawip = htk6_729d08